    The Vibe

    L'Arôme in the sky presents French contemporary fine dining high above Nanjing's commercial core, trading street-level bustle for a composed, elevated room that frames the city's layered skyline. The restaurant reads as refined and quietly charming: a place where classical French technique is filtered through a contemporary sensibility and set against an urban panorama that reminds you of the city's history. The tone is intimate rather than theatrical, encouraging slow conversation and a measured progression through the menu. The overall effect is a discreet, romantic-feeling address that leans into altitude and view as part of its appeal.

    Best For

    This is a dinner-first destination for milestone meals, date nights and formal business dinners. The write-up positions L'Arôme in the sky as a Michelin-recognised French contemporary table—a format that registers as a special-occasion experience in Nanjing's dining scene. Its city-centre, high-floor setting suits evening visits when the skyline becomes part of the room, and the kitchen's focus on polished technique and composed plates makes it appropriate for guests who expect a considered, multi-course meal rather than casual daytime dining.

    Ordering Tips

    When ordering, prioritize the restaurant's signature items that are called out in the description: the T-bone steak set and the millefeuille with caramel and raspberry jam. The kitchen has earned a 2025 Michelin Plate designation, which signals attention to cooking quality—so choose dishes that showcase technique and refinement. Given the menu's French-contemporary approach and its engagement with local Jiangzhe ingredients and Huaiyang influence, look for plates that balance classical technique with regional flavor notes; the highlighted steak set and millefeuille are reliable touchpoints for the kitchen's strengths.
